Hair Removal Preparation Steps

Shaving Before the Session

Shaving the treatment area is usually recommended before laser hair removal to allow the laser to target the hair follicle directly.

  • Shave 24 hours before session
  • Avoid leaving long hair on surface
  • Do not wax or pluck

Avoid Waxing and Plucking

Waxing or plucking removes the hair root, which is necessary for the laser to work effectively.

  • Root must remain intact
  • Laser targets hair follicle pigment
  • Waxing reduces treatment effectiveness

Protecting Your Skin Before Treatment

Avoid Sun Exposure

Sun exposure can make the skin more sensitive and increase the risk of irritation during laser treatment.

  • Avoid tanning before sessions
  • Use sunscreen if outdoors
  • Keep skin protected from UV rays

Skip Skin Irritating Products

Certain skincare products can make the skin more sensitive before treatment.

  • Avoid retinoids and acids
  • Stop harsh exfoliants temporarily
  • Keep skin calm and product-free

What to Avoid Before Laser Hair Removal

Certain Medications and Treatments

Some medications can increase skin sensitivity, so it is important to inform your specialist beforehand.

  • Discuss medications with professional
  • Avoid photosensitive drugs if advised
  • Follow medical guidance carefully

Avoid Other Hair Removal Methods

Methods that remove hair from the root should be avoided before treatment.

  • No waxing or threading
  • No epilators
  • Shaving is preferred method

FAQs:

What should you do before laser hair removal?
You should shave the treatment area, avoid waxing or plucking, keep the skin clean, and follow all professional instructions for best results.

Why is shaving required before treatment?
Shaving leaves the hair follicle intact under the skin, allowing the laser to target it effectively without burning surface hair.

Can I go in the sun before laser hair removal?
It is recommended to avoid sun exposure and tanning before treatment to reduce the risk of irritation and sensitivity.

Should I avoid skincare products before the session?
Yes, harsh products like retinoids and strong exfoliants should be avoided to keep the skin calm and less sensitive.
